Welcome guest, is this your first visit? Click the "Create Account" button now to join.
Results 1 to 10 of 50

Hybrid View

  1. #1
    Garmin/GPS Systems GMod. Trying to unbrick a zumo 220
    Trying to unbrick a zumo 220Trying to unbrick a zumo 220Trying to unbrick a zumo 220Trying to unbrick a zumo 220Trying to unbrick a zumo 220Trying to unbrick a zumo 220Trying to unbrick a zumo 220
    Neil's Avatar
    Join Date
    Aug 2011
    Location
    Oz.
    Posts
    6,467
    Rep Power
    2503

    Default

    @kunix
    Yes, much as i thought. Just one point though, SF posted this:
    Quote Originally Posted by smokefree View Post
    ........
    2. I then dump rgn14 as described and compare it in a hex editor to the packed fw_all.bin file. Correct?
    That's what i meant is pointless because the packed file will always differ when compared to the dumped 14. It seems logical to me only by comparing 14 to the original [or unpacked] fw_all can there be a valid comparison. So in essence, whether the flash was done with original or packed fw_all, the compare of the dumped 14 has to be to the full [not packed] fw_all, is that right?.

    @both
    I'd have thought there should be no difference other that the empty padding at the end of the 14 dump. In a 265W i've removed the extraneous FFs and the fw_all and 14 bins are then identical in hex and hash check. Why should a zumo 220 be different? A fault?
    Last edited by Neil; 3rd November 2014 at 11:10 AM.
    'Thanking Posts' are banned. To thank someone, and/or to see hidden links and content, use the [Only registered and activated users can see links. ] button below left of the helpful post then refresh your browser [F5 key]. 'Thanking Posts' are banned.
    Please don't spam. Posts serving no purpose other than to thank or to ask about hidden links are trashed or deleted, it's GPSPower's policy. Please don't spam.
    [Only registered and activated users can see links. ] should make their first post as a new Intro Thread in [Only registered and activated users can see links. ].

  2.    Advertissements


  3. #2
    Navigation software Moderator kunix's Avatar
    Join Date
    Sep 2011
    Location
    Belarus
    Posts
    908
    Rep Power
    440

    Default

    smokefree, you've compared the original fw_all.bin and a GarminCure3-ed fw_all.bin. GarminCure3's patch is a bit different from that boot.bin patch.
    Looks like the experiment was not 100% clean. Maybe it's a bad flash block which was "frozen" with GarminCure3-ed fw_all.bin piece. Or maybe it's your mistake.

    Can you make fw_all.bin full of 0x3E bytes with the size of the dumped 14.bin. Then flash it, then dump it, and compare the flashed one and the dumped one?
    It's not dangerous to flash garbage instead of fw_all.bin, you can always flash something else in pre-boot mode after.

    Quote Originally Posted by Neil View Post
    That's what i meant is pointless because the packed file will always differ when compared to the dumped 14. It seems logical to me only by comparing 14 to the original [or unpacked] fw_all can there be a valid comparison. So in essence, whether the flash was done with original or packed fw_all, the compare of the dumped 14 has to be to the full [not packed] fw_all, is that right?.
    Right.

    Quote Originally Posted by Neil View Post
    @both
    I'd have thought there should be no difference other that the empty padding at the end of the 14 dump. In a 265W i've removed the extraneous FFs and the fw_all and 14 bins are then identical in hex and hash check. Why should a zumo 220 be different? A fault?
    Yes, when the experiment is 100% clean, this would indicate a fault. We can overcome such faults if they are not too abundant.
    Last edited by kunix; 3rd November 2014 at 11:24 AM.

  4. #3
    Important User smokefree's Avatar
    Join Date
    Sep 2010
    Location
    @ home
    Age
    46
    Posts
    957
    Rep Power
    735

    Default

    Quote Originally Posted by kunix View Post
    Can you make fw_all.bin full of 0x3E bytes with the size of the dumped 14.bin. Then flash it, then dump it <...>
    New territory for me here. Could your request be translated as: "Replace the contents of the dumped 14.bin by 0x3E bytes, then flash it, then dump it <...>"?


    Edit:
    Have opened a copy of 14.bin in a hex editor. I did find the option to replace a string by another string, but have no clue as to how to replace the entire contents of the file with 0x3E bytes.
    Last edited by smokefree; 3rd November 2014 at 11:35 AM.

 

 

Bookmarks

Posting Permissions

  • You may not post new threads
  • You may not post replies
  • You may not post attachments
  • You may not edit your posts
  •